25 Prisoners Were Executed in Iran, According to Unofficial Sources

Iran Human Rights, July 3: According to reports from reliable sources in Iran, yesterday and today 25 prisoners were executed in two different prisons in Iran.

None of the executions have been announced by official Iranian sources yet.

21 prisoners executed in Ghezel Hesar Prison of Karaj (west of Tehran) yesterday:

According to reliable sources that Iran Human Rights (IHR) has been in contact with 21 prisoners were hanged in the Ghezel Hesar prison of Karaj yesterday morning Tuesday July 2.

17 of the prisoners belonged to the Gehzelhesar prison while 4 prisoners had been transferred from other prisons to Ghezelhesar for implementation of the execution.

One of the prisoners transferred from Rajai Shahr Prison was identified as "Mohsen Jahanbakhsh" born in 1977. Mr. Jahanbakhsh was sentenced to death by the judge Salavati, convicted of Moharebeh (war against God) for participation in armed robbery. His family were not informed about the execution and they were not given the opportunity of visiting him for the last time.

Identities of the other 20 prisoners are not known at the present moment but it has been reported that most of them were convicted of "Moharebeh", "corruption on earth" and drug related charges.

Four prisoners were hanged in the prison of Rajaei Shahr today:

According to IHR’s sources in Iran four prisoners were hanged in the Rajai Shahr Prison of Karaj (west of Tehran) early this morning July 3. The prisoners were all convicted of murder and three of them are identified as "Mohammad Jafari", "Ali Yadegari" and "Karim Taraj".

IHR strongly condemns today’s executions and warns about more executions in the days prior to the holy month of Ramadan. Mahmood Amiry-Moghaddam, the spokesperson of IHR urged the international community to react to these executions.
